My outstanding young Junior QB Brayden Bayles took down the Johnstown Jonnies Friday with another one of his all-out effort performances. Bayles and HC Tim Ward and their Heath Bulldogs took it to Johnstown 33 to 24 in a well fought battle at the Jonnies home field. Bayles was 16 of 25 for 290 yards and 2 TDS through the air and another 49 yards and 1 TD on the ground, giving him 390 yards of total offense for the night.

He certainly used all his weapons well as Grayson Shumate another outstanding Junior slot receiver caught 3 balls for 53 yards, Kaden Green a Jr. caught 4 for 51 yards, and Connor Toomey another fine receiver in the Junior class caught 4 balls for 103 yards and a TD. Will Robertson made 2 receptions for 30 yards and Daylen McIntyre had 42 yards on 2 receptions and a TD and also scored rushing the ball for another TD. Connor Corbett a sophomore, had 50 yards on 15 carries and an interception for 47 yards.

It was a strong performance on a game that was necessary to win in order to continue playing in the State Playoffs, which the Heath Bulldogs will do Friday against Wheelersburg.
